most passing completions since 2020

Since 2020, Patrick Mahomes has the most completions, with 2,316 completions.

Interpreted as:
most passing completions by a player since 2020
NAMECMPGPATTPCTYDSAVGYDS/GTDINTRTGTD%INT%SCKSCKY
1Patrick Mahomes
P. Mahomes
2,316
92
3,479
66.6
25,917
7.4
281.7
187
63
99.0
5.4
1.8
163
1,048
2Justin Herbert
J. Herbert
2,195
90
3,302
66.5
23,784
7.2
264.3
156
54
96.4
4.7
1.6
206
1,328
3Jared Goff
J. Goff
2,125
91
3,129
67.9
23,608
7.5
259.4
158
57
99.4
5.0
1.8
165
1,175
4Josh Allen
J. Allen
2,084
94
3,174
65.7
23,980
7.6
255.1
183
72
98.0
5.8
2.3
151
882
5Matthew Stafford
M. Stafford
1,863
84
2,843
65.5
21,614
7.6
257.3
151
56
97.9
5.3
2.0
170
1,221
6Joe Burrow
J. Burrow
1,769
71
2,583
68.5
19,190
7.4
270.3
142
46
101.0
5.5
1.8
201
1,344
7Baker Mayfield
B. Mayfield
1,755
87
2,734
64.2
19,686
7.2
226.3
140
60
93.5
5.1
2.2
207
1,283
8Kirk Cousins
K. Cousins
1,712
75
2,559
66.9
19,321
7.6
257.6
135
56
97.8
5.3
2.2
162
1,116
9Dak Prescott
D. Prescott
1,693
69
2,486
68.1
18,600
7.5
269.6
139
53
99.8
5.6
2.1
137
808
10Aaron Rodgers
A. Rodgers
1,648
77
2,473
66.6
17,975
7.3
233.4
158
39
102.6
6.4
1.6
142
1,061
11Derek Carr
D. Carr
1,645
75
2,472
66.5
18,452
7.5
246.0
114
50
95.6
4.6
2.0
132
848
12Kyler Murray
K. Murray
1,625
71
2,399
67.7
16,738
7.0
235.7
101
48
93.3
4.2
2.0
147
1,104
13Tua Tagovailoa
T. Tagovailoa
1,600
75
2,349
68.1
17,629
7.5
235.1
117
57
96.6
5.0
2.4
132
909
14Russell Wilson
R. Wilson
1,515
77
2,343
64.7
17,232
7.4
223.8
126
46
96.4
5.4
2.0
223
1,478
15Trevor Lawrence
T. Lawrence
1,508
71
2,402
62.8
16,222
6.8
228.5
83
57
84.2
3.5
2.4
141
962
16Jalen Hurts
J. Hurts
1,455
88
2,247
64.8
16,951
7.5
192.6
102
40
95.2
4.5
1.8
178
1,092
17Lamar Jackson
L. Jackson
1,444
80
2,210
65.3
17,326
7.8
216.6
139
43
102.1
6.3
1.9
177
993
18Geno Smith
G. Smith
1,433
65
2,102
68.2
15,328
7.3
235.8
89
49
93.7
4.2
2.3
182
1,328
19Daniel Jones
D. Jones
1,395
68
2,132
65.4
14,395
6.8
211.7
63
42
86.4
3.0
2.0
191
1,180
20Tom Brady
T. Brady
1,376
50
2,062
66.7
14,643
7.1
292.9
108
33
98.1
5.2
1.6
65
447
21Mac Jones
M. Jones
1,236
61
1,859
66.5
12,741
6.9
208.9
67
50
86.9
3.6
2.7
114
807
22Sam Darnold
S. Darnold
1,138
68
1,799
63.3
13,279
7.4
195.3
81
50
89.0
4.5
2.8
145
958
23Matt Ryan
M. Ryan
1,091
45
1,647
66.2
11,606
7.0
257.9
60
36
89.7
3.6
2.2
119
818
24Ryan Tannehill
R. Tannehill
1,033
55
1,567
65.9
11,705
7.5
212.8
71
34
94.2
4.5
2.2
136
968
25Jordan Love
J. Love
914
53
1,418
64.5
10,714
7.6
202.2
75
28
96.7
5.3
2.0
64
486
StatMuse has season-level data for completions going back to the 1932 season.

More Chiefs Stats

Team Rankings

PPG

25.2

9th

OPP PPG

18.3

4th

RUSH YDS/G

118.3

14th

PASS YDS/G

270.6

2nd

2025 Division Standings
TEAMWLTPCT
Broncos Broncos
9
2
0
.818
Chargers Chargers
7
4
0
.636
Chiefs Chiefs
6
5
0
.545
Raiders Raiders
2
9
0
.182
Schedule
DATEMATCHUPTIME (ET)
Thu
11/27
KC KC
@
DAL DAL
4:30 PM
Sun
12/7
HOU HOU
@
KC KC
8:20 PM
Sun
12/14
LAC LAC
@
KC KC
1:00 PM
Sun
12/21
KC KC
@
TEN TEN
1:00 PM
Thu
12/25
DEN DEN
@
KC KC
8:15 PM
Last Game
IND Colts

8 - 3

20

Final

23

KC Chiefs

6 - 5

Sun 23 Nov 2025

NFL 2025 Leaders

NFL 2025 Rankings

NFL Fantasy 2025

NFL 2025 Betting

NFL 2025 Division Standings

AFC EastWLTPCT
Patriots Patriots
10
2
0
.833
Bills Bills
7
4
0
.636
AFC NorthWLTPCT
Ravens Ravens
6
5
0
.545
Steelers Steelers
6
5
0
.545
AFC SouthWLTPCT
Colts Colts
8
3
0
.727
Jaguars Jaguars
7
4
0
.636
AFC WestWLTPCT
Broncos Broncos
9
2
0
.818
Chargers Chargers
7
4
0
.636
NFC EastWLTPCT
Eagles Eagles
8
3
0
.727
Cowboys Cowboys
5
5
1
.500
NFC NorthWLTPCT
Bears Bears
8
3
0
.727
Packers Packers
7
3
1
.682
NFC SouthWLTPCT
Buccaneers Buccaneers
6
5
0
.545
Panthers Panthers
6
6
0
.500
NFC WestWLTPCT
Rams Rams
9
2
0
.818
Seahawks Seahawks
8
3
0
.727

NFL 2025 Scores & Schedule

Scores

DATEMATCHUPSCORE
Wed
9/3
DAL DAL
@
PHI PHI
20-24
Thu
9/4
KC KC
@
LAC LAC
21-27
Sat
9/6
PIT PIT
@
NYJ NYJ
34-32
Sat
9/6
TB TB
@
ATL ATL
23-20
Sat
9/6
LV LV
@
NE NE
20-13

Schedule

DATEMATCHUPTIME (ET)
Thu
11/27
GB GB
@
DET DET
1:00 PM
Thu
11/27
KC KC
@
DAL DAL
4:30 PM
Thu
11/27
CIN CIN
@
BAL BAL
8:20 PM
Fri
11/28
CHI CHI
@
PHI PHI
3:00 PM
Sun
11/30
JAX JAX
@
TEN TEN
1:00 PM